btrfs: pass bits by value not by pointer for extent_state helpers
The bits are passed to all extent state helpers for no apparent reason, the value only read and never updated so remove the indirection and pass it directly. Also unify the type to u32 where needed. Signed-off-by: David Sterba <[email protected]>
